Quincy, MASS — March 18, 2009 — As part of a larger effort to achieve its mission to “Better Educate the World”, the Student Loan Network, an Edvisors Company, has committed to give away more than $75,000 in scholarships and awards in 2009. In 2008, the Student Loan Network celebrated its 10th anniversary by awarding a $10,000 scholarship to one lucky student (Laura a sophomore at Hartwick College). The program received more than 20,000 applications. Due to overwhelming demand, the program was expanded and is now awarding $10,000 scholarships every six months.

Applications are now being accepted through March 31, 2009 for the first of two $10,000 scholarships to be awarded this year. Learn more at Student Loan Network 10K

“In this economy, students, parents, and families need every possible resource available to make college affordable,” says Joe Cronin, CEO of Edvisors and the Student Loan Network, “Our $10,000 scholarship can make a significant impact in the cost of college. We wanted to make it simple — the application is incredibly fast and easy to complete.”

The various scholarship programs, administered through the innovative Scholarship Points program (www.ScholarshipPoints.com) are designed to provide last minute funding to students directly through their school’s financial aid office. The Scholarship Points program awarded $25,000 in scholarship funds to help support students in 2008.

Today, 293,000 students are part of the Scholarship Points membership rewards program. As part of this program, free of charge, students earn Points each month by participating in surveys and other online activities. Accrued points can be exchanged for entries into that month’s scholarship drawing. The program is open to graduating high school students and current college students. Funds are sent to the student’s financial aid office. Learn more at ScholarshipPoints.com
